JavaEE开发

掌握成为JavaEE开发工程师所必需的技能,学习Java、web前端、JavaEE主流框架、大数据的核心知识。通过完成一系列实战项目,增加企业项目开发经验,成为专业的Java EE开发工程师!

  • JavaEE开发
    工程师
  • 143课时

    950个视频课时

  • 178小时

    合计课程时长

  • 2852409

    共计3184102次学习

  • 学习中
  • 已学完
  • 未学习

Java设计和编程基础

18课时33小时55分

L1
Java基础
免费

详细讲解Java的基础知识,在基础中提升能力,你准备好了吗?

D1 Java开发环境与文件介绍 D2 公共基础知识、基本语法 D3 基本语法、公共基础知识
D4 面向对象基础知识上 D5 面向对象基础知识下
L2
Java 面向对象编程

Level中深化了Java的面向对象的语法知识,Java语言的学习开始由对象与类开始了!

D1 面向对象基础语法1 D2 面向对象基础语法2 D3 面向对象基础语法3
D4 面向对象的应用 D5 Java基础语法
L3
Java 面向对象高级

本次课讲解了Java面向对下的高级知识,包括流、List、Set和Map等集合类,还包括了线程、反射、网络、设计模式和数据库等核心知识

D1 面向对象进阶1 D2 面向对象进阶2 D3 面向对象进阶3
D4 面向对象进阶4 D5 面向对象进阶5 D6 面向对象进阶6
D7 数据库使用1 D8 数据库使用2

web前端技术

26课时46小时42分

L4
HTML+CSS(新版)
免费

HTML和CSS是前端开发必备的基础语言,HTML代表结构,CSS代表样式。HTML和CSS相辅相成缺一不可。其语法简单、易学,是我们开发不可缺少的一种网页描述语言

D1 html基础 D2 html基础-表单/表格 D3 CSS基础
D4 CSS样式属性 D5 CSS盒模型解析/浮动 D6 溢出处理与定位
D7 浏览器兼容CSS hack D8 图片精灵/经典三列布局 D9 京东首页模块制作(1)
D10 京东首页模块制作(2) D11 京东购物车模块制作
L5
Java Script基础语法(新版)

JavaScript是世界上最流行的编程语言。他有很多特点,最著名的即是其简单性与跨平台性。Javscript也是前端开发必不可少的一部分。

D1 初识JS(一) D2 变量与数据类型 D3 javascript流程控制语句
D4 JS控制语句实例 D5 String类型与number类型 D6 JavaScript数组
D7 Object对象 D8 JavaScript函数 D9 javascript数学对象
D10 Date日期对象 D11 Javascript作用域 D12 正则表达式
D13 JS算法实践(一) D14 JS算法实践(二) D15 ES5扩展API

JavaEE进阶

54课时40小时55分

L6
JavaWeb后端开发

通过本次课程的学习,学员将掌握和使用javaweb开发需要的一些技术和工具(servlet、jsp、js、JDBC、tomcat等);可以达到会利用这些技术做些小型的项目。

D1 JavaWeb简介 D2 使用eclipse开发java web程序及jsp简介 D3 JSP基础知识
D4 JSP内置对象(上) D5 JSP内置对象(下) D6 JavaBean
D7 Cookie D8 JSP的指令与动作 D9 Servlet入门
D10 Servlet深入 D11 Servlet应用 D12 阶段项目一:登录与注册(1)
D13 登录与注册(2) D14 登录与注册(3) D15 阶段项目二:学生管理系统(1)
L7
JavaEE主流框架-Spring框架、SpringMVC框架

Spring及SpringMVC是目前非常流行的框架,应用非常广泛。通过本课程的学习,你将会搭建SpringMVC+Spring+JDBC的框架,并可用框架做一些项目。

D1 Spring概述 D2 Spring IOC容器 D3 Spring的Bean
D4 Spring的注解 D5 JSR-250注解 D6 Spring AOP
D7 Spring的事务管理 D8 SpringMVC简介 D9 SpringMVC拦截器
D10 阶段项目:在线商城管理系统(上) D11 阶段项目:在线商城管理系统(下)
L8
Struts2框架

Struts2是当前流行的Java Web框架。通过本门课程的学习,你将会对Struts2有一个全面的了解。老师会带领大家用它做一个学生管理系统和文件上传功能。

D1 Struts2基础 D2 深入Struts2(上) D3 深入Struts2(下)
D4 Struts2拦截器 D5 课程总结及阶段项目
L9
Hibernate框架

Hibernate是一个流行的ORM框架,可以使JAVA程序员随心所欲的利用面向对象的思想开发项目而且开发效率较高。

D1 Hibernate框架的概述及入门 D2 Hibernate进阶 D3 Hibernate单表操作
D4 Hibernate中的单向一对多关联 D5 单向多对一关联 D6 inverse属性和cascade属性
D7 Hibernate缓存 D8 阶段项目:图书管理系统(1) D9 阶段项目:图书管理系统(2)
D10 阶段项目:图书管理系统(3) D11 阶段项目:图书管理系统(4)
L10
MyBatis框架

Mybatis是一款优秀的持久层框架,支持定制化SQL、存储过程及高级映射。Mybatis可以使用简单的xml或注解来配置和映射原生信息。

D1 Mybatis入门 D2 Dao的开发方法 D3 SqlMapConfig.xml文件说明
D4 输入映射和输出映射 D5 动态sql D6 关联查询
D7 Mybatis整合spring
L13
Linux 基础
免费

本课程将在学员C语言基础知识之上,通过大量编程实例重点讲解C语言的高级编程知识,包括结构体、共用体、内存管理。通过本课程的学习,学员的C语言基础更加扎实、编程能力得到进一步提升

D1 软件包管理及shell命令 D2 shell命令 D3 shell脚本编程

综合项目

0课时0小时0分

L14
综合项目

阶段综合项目

企业级应用

45课时59小时6分

L20
综合项目

综合项目

L22
nginx服务器
免费

本阶段课程主要讲解了nginx负载均衡服务器。

L25
精讲JBPM工作流
免费

本阶段课程主要讲解了JBPM工作流的使用。本课程是非常实用的一门课程,这在OA、CRM、ERP等项目中是必备的一个技术。在学习本课程前,大家最好掌握以下知识:Hibernate框架的使用、Spring框架的使用、MySQL数据库的使用。在本课程中您将学到:工作流的概念及常见的工作流,熟练的搭建JBPM工作流开发的环境,能够进行定义流程、部署流程、流程实例、任务、流程变量等相关的操作(API)。

D1 工作流概述 D2 JBPM4.4环境及入门实例 D3 相关概念与API操作
D4 流程定义管理 D5 流程实例管理 D6 任务管理
D7 流程变量 D8 流程定义语言(设计流程) D9 综合案例(上)
D10 综合案例(下) D11 JBPM与Spring的整合
L27
HTML/CSS(旧版)

HTML和CSS是前端开发必备的基础语言,HTML代表结构,CSS代表样式。HTML和CSS相辅相成缺一不可。其语法简单、易学,是我们开发不可缺少的一种网页描述语言。

D1 HTML基础 D2 CSS基础 D3 元素与元素转换、表格
D4 html基础-表单 D5 html+CSS进阶 D6 position的认识和应用
D7 HTML+CSS实战-腾讯视频 D8 HTML+CSS实战-腾讯视频
L28
HTML5/CSS3综合实战(旧版)

html5与CSS3是HTML的第5个版本,CSS3是CSS的第3个版本。他们在新的版本中都有了重大的修改,本次课程我们来学习一下H5与C3中的新内容。

D1 H5新特性 D2 新增的属性、废除的属性、全局属性 D3 CSS3新属性
D4 CSS3 transform和animation动画 D5 H5+C3综合应用
L29
JS脚本编程(旧版)

JavaScript是世界上最流行的编程语言。他有很多特点,最著名的即是其简单性与跨平台性。JS也是前端开发必不可少的一部分。

D1 初识JS D2 变量与数据类型 D3 流程控制和普通对象
D4 函数 D5 作用域 D6 闭包
D7 数组对象 D8 字符串与正则表达式 D9 内建对象和函数对象
D10 原型 D11 ES6-概述 D12 ES6面向对象、let和const
D13 ES6-变量的解构赋值 D14 ES6-Map和Set数据结构、循环
L30
混合APP开发技术(旧版)

H5可以适配不同平台。 本课程中重点以流行的Cordova进行讲解。 讲解如何利用Cordova的现有插件模块进行跨平台,以及当插件不能满足我们的要求时,如何去定制自己的插件。希望大家通过学习能体悟到跨平台开发的通用的思想和方法。

D1 H5特效及企业级应用实战之H5跨平台 D2 H5高级编程之Cordova插件使用 D3 H5高级编程之Cordova插件定制上
D4 H5高级编程之Cordova插件定制下
L31
阶段综合项目(旧版)

阶段综合项目

D1 定时器讲解 D2 运动框架封装 D3 贪吃蛇